About EWA

EWA (iShares MSCI Australia ETF) is Australian large and mid-cap equities. Managed by iShares, the fund carries $1.4B in assets under management, an expense ratio of 0.50%, a dividend yield of 2.86%. About VPL

VPL (Vanguard FTSE Pacific ETF) is Developed Pacific-region equities. Managed by Vanguard, the fund carries $13.1B in assets under management, an expense ratio of 0.07%, a dividend yield of 2.99%.
